[0063] Embodiment 1: A multi-nutrient solid beverage, each component and its corresponding parts by weight are shown in Table 1, and are prepared through the following steps:

[0064] Step 1, pretreatment of vitamin premix: mix and dissolve vitamin E and starch sodium octenyl succinate with a ratio of parts by weight of 1:1, emulsify, homogenize with a high-pressure homogenizer, and spray dry to obtain Granular vitamin E; mix and dissolve vitamin A with a weight ratio of 5:0.5:1:12.5:20, corn oil, gum arabic, and maltodextrin, emulsify, and then homogenize with a high-pressure homogenizer , and spray-dried to obtain granular vitamin A;

[0065] Step 2, mixing the microencapsulated vitamin E, vitamin A and other vitamins in equal increments to obtain a granular uniform vitamin premix;

Embodiment 7

[0087] Embodiment 7: A kind of preparation method of multi-nutrient solid beverage, differs from embodiment 1 in that the vitamin premix comprises the following components in mass percentage:

[0088] Vitamin A: 1.1%;

[0089] Vitamin D 3 : 0.007%;

[0090] Beta-carotene: 5.6%

[0091] Vitamin B 2 : 0.15%;

[0092] Vitamin B 1 : 0.15%;

[0093] Vitamin B 6 : 0.15%;

[0094] Vitamin B 12 : 0.04%;

[0095] Niacin: 1.8%:

[0096] Pantothenic acid: 0.5%;

[0097] Folic acid: 0.04%;

[0098] Vitamin C: 16%;

[0099] Vitamin E: 2.5%;

[0100] The balance is maltodextrin.

Abstract

The invention discloses a multi-element nutrient solid beverage and a preparation method thereof, and relates to the technical field of solid beverages. The multi-element nutrient solid beverage comprises, by weight, 6-12 parts of hydrolyzed whey protein, 7-10 parts of hydrolyzed fish collagen, 0.1-1 part of soybean peptide powder, 50-70 parts of maltodextrin, 2-4 parts of resistant dextrin, 0.5-2parts of chrysanthemum powder, 2-4 parts of medium-chain fatty acid oil powder, 5-9 parts of crystalline fructose, 2-6 parts of vegetable oil fat, 0.4-1 part of magnesium carbonate, 0.5-2.4 parts ofcalcium carbonate, 0.05-0.15 part of EDTA-ferrisodium, 0.04-0.13 part of zinc gluconate and 0.2-1 part of vitamin premix. The multi-element nutrient solid beverage is extremely good in taste, comprehensive in nutrition, relatively good in vitamin stability and not easy to lose.
